Автор |
Сообщение |
|
Дата: 19 Окт 2010 18:38:01
#
Как можно программно отключать USB порт? Дело в парочке служебных компов, где есть железячный ключ и при смене аппаратов нужно менять ключи. Можно ли использовать некую прогу для этого?
|
|
Дата: 19 Окт 2010 19:00:22 · Поправил: TheKindWizard (19 Окт 2010 19:00:45)
#
А причём здесь USB порт, вам проэмулировать USB-ключ надо или нет? Поточнее ТЗ пожалуйста.
|
Реклама Google
|
|
|
Дата: 19 Окт 2010 19:16:41
#
TheKindWizard мне нужно программно деактивировать ключ, на флешке в котором записан некий программый код, делающий легальным копию софта. Т.е. без ключа программа не будет работать. Помимо этого софта, есть программа под другие задачи, которая так же привязана к другому ключу, и этот ключ несовместим с первой программой. Т.е. для переключения между софтами нужно перетыкать ключи. Вот и хочется иметь возможность работы с обоими версиями софта, но ключи из USB не перетыкать
|
|
Дата: 19 Окт 2010 19:38:07
#
Может будет полезной программа USB Safely Remove?
Она как раз позволяет программно отключать/включать usb устройства.
|
|
Дата: 19 Окт 2010 19:55:27
#
Гонец
Если найдёте решение...вас озолотят ( например там где связаны с тв производством) или убьют те кто продает оборудование с ключиками.
|
|
Дата: 19 Окт 2010 19:56:40
#
Slacker
вы не поняли. Надо решить проблему работы программы без ключа , разрешающего её использование.
|
|
Дата: 19 Окт 2010 19:56:53 · Поправил: RadioElk (19 Окт 2010 19:59:25)
#
Гонец
http://support.microsoft.com/kb/311272/ru решает все вопросы отключения и включения.
Но если нужно спрятать от одной программы один ключик и показать другой, и наоборот, то это решается только виртуальными машинами. |
|
Дата: 19 Окт 2010 19:57:30
#
Slacker сенкс за инфу! Уже ищу прогу с лекарством, похоже она и в самом деле то что я ищу!
|
|
Дата: 19 Окт 2010 20:03:23
#
Вариант с одновременной работой программ с конфликтующими ключами можно попробовать реализовать средствами VMware ThinApp |
|
Дата: 19 Окт 2010 20:06:44 · Поправил: Slacker (19 Окт 2010 20:07:15)
#
kenwood33
ему не надо ничего эмулировать.
Гонец
ну да, воткнули оба ключа в 2 порта, а прогой программно выключили ненужный в данный момент.
лекарство к проге есть если надо.
|
|
Дата: 19 Окт 2010 20:12:20
#
Slacker
devcon бесплатный и фурычит из командной строки :)
|
|
Дата: 19 Окт 2010 20:44:42
#
А я с помощью NOD32 блокирую USB порты. Вот не знаю, можно ли там выбирать какой именно порт заблокировать.
|
|
Дата: 02 Янв 2011 13:25:07 · Поправил: Гонец (02 Янв 2011 13:59:59)
#
Дабы не открывать новую тему-спрошу здесь: как проверить со 100 % вероятностью USB порт? Залить на флешку архив большого размера и протестировать его? Или для начала нагрузить питальник по линии на резистор и сесть осциллоскопом? Есть подозрение на проблемы вдабовок с БП.
Померял без нагрузки, 5,11 Вольт, пульсации 0,2 Вольта, и очень странно напоминает период пульсаций 50 Герц. Под 90 мА нагрузкой пульсации те же, а вот напряжение уже 4,4 вольта. От дежурки получается питается питание в моём случае?
|
|
Дата: 02 Янв 2011 13:33:35 · Поправил: metrolog (02 Янв 2011 13:34:55)
#
Бывает, что портится самовосстанавливающийся предохранитель в хостовом разъеме через который подается питание на USB, если конечно он есть. В этом случае устройство может периодически "отпадать". Проверить проблемы питания на просадки лучше действительно осциллоскопом с "импульсной" нагрузкой. Лечится закороткой или заменой предохранителя или дополнительной ёмкостью прямо на хостовом разъеме.
Перегрузить БП с USB я думаю нереально, в такой ситуации вообще ничего не работало бы.
|
|
Дата: 02 Янв 2011 14:02:24
#
metrolog пока вы ответили, я подкорректировай свой пост. Резистора на 10 Ом не нашёл, нашёл 43 Ома, результат обескураживающий. Буду искать доку на мать и разбираться где питание какой перемычкой отводится на USB.
|
|
Дата: 02 Янв 2011 14:34:32
#
Гонец
А на чем у Вас реализован USB? В смысле южный мост от Intel,SiS,AMD e.t.c
|
|
Дата: 02 Янв 2011 14:43:12
#
quickgold Intel G43 и Intel ICH10. Вероятно последний и есть южный.
|
|
Дата: 02 Янв 2011 14:55:27 · Поправил: quickgold (02 Янв 2011 15:17:58)
#
|
|
Дата: 02 Янв 2011 18:31:27
#
quickgold сейчас речь идёт о нестабильной работе портов на домашнем компе.
|
|
Дата: 02 Янв 2011 19:31:07
#
Гонец
А что вы имеете ввиду - определился-нет или чтение- запись?
|
|
Дата: 02 Янв 2011 19:44:49
#
quickgold проблема в нестабильной работе SDR приёмника QS1R. Переодически отключается и пишет ошибку в самом приёмнике. Сейчас переставил приёмник в ноутбук и проблема исчезла. Приёмник есть устройство активное, т.е. от USB не питается, а только ведёт обмен данными. Получается что проявляется дефект на компе.
|
|
Дата: 02 Янв 2011 20:32:05 · Поправил: metrolog (02 Янв 2011 20:33:34)
#
Гонец от USB в любом случае питается микросхема USB-device какая бы она там ни была или по крайней мере её часть. И если нагрузочная способность вашего USB-порта мала, то такие глюки совершенно закономерны.
Ищите самовосстанавливающийся предохранитель прямо рядом с хостовым разъемом, я это уже проходил по точно такому же сценарию с PCI-платой расширения USB.
500mA должно выдаваться без проблем.
|
|
Дата: 02 Янв 2011 21:10:42
#
Гонец
А кроме SDR у Вас на USB что-то висит потребляющее, причем не обязательно внешнее(ну понятно,за исключением мышки и клавы м.б.)metrolog
По спецификации - да 500mA - на практике больше, но возможны глюки описанные Гонцом.Но здесь мне кажется проблема не по питанию.
|
|
Дата: 02 Янв 2011 22:05:33
#
Хост имеет полное право не отдавать законные 500 мА, если девайс об этом его сам не попросил.
|
|
Дата: 02 Янв 2011 22:15:10
#
quickgold мышь только и висит, веб камера ещё и на этом всё.
|
Реклама Google |
|